* {
	padding: 0;
	margin: 0;
}
.none {
	display: none;
}
body {
	background: #000000 url("../img/mappa.jpg") repeat top;
	font-family:Trebuchet MS;	
   font-size: 11px;
	line-height: 14px;
	color: Black;
}

h1, h2, h3, h4, h5 {
	display: none;
}
img {
	border: 0;
}

/* layout contorna IE-MAC-FF-OP */
#container:after, #content:after, #header:after, #headerEng:after, #contentHome:after, #footer:after, #down:after, #contentAllBig:after, #contentAllMedium:after, #contentAllSmall:after, #BodyHome:after, #BodyGioco:after, #menuCaratt:after, #BodyCaratt:after, #BodyScreen:after, #tabARMI:after, #tabPRESS:after, #tabVEICOLI:after {
	content: "."; 
	display: block; 
	height: 0; 
	clear: both; 
	visibility: hidden;
}
#container, #content, #header, #headerEng, #contentHome, #footer, #down, #contentAllBig, #contentAllMedium, #contentAllSmall, #BodyGioco, #menuCaratt, #BodyHome, #BodyCaratt, #BodyScreen, #tabARMI, #tabPRESS, #tabVEICOLI{ display: inline-table; }
* html #container, * html #content, * html #header, * html #headerEng, * html #contentHome, * html #footer, * html #down, * html #contentAllBig, * html #contentAllMedium, * html #contentAllSmall, * html #BodyHome, * html #BodyGioco, * html #menuCaratt, * html #BodyCaratt, * html #BodyScreen, * html #tabARMI, * html #tabPRESS, * html #tabVEICOLI { height: 1%; }
#container, #content, #header, #headerEng, #contentHome, #footer, #down, #contentAllBig, #contentAllMedium, #contentAllSmall, #BodyHome, #BodyGioco, #menuCaratt, #BodyCaratt, #BodyScreen, #tabARMI, #tabPRESS, #tabVEICOLI { display: block; }
/* fine */

#container {
	width: 1360px;
	/*background: #555527; */
	/* \width: 760px; */
	/* w\idth: 760px; */
	margin: 0 auto;
}

.Link{
	font-size: 12px;
	line-height: 21px;
	font-family: Trebuchet MS, Tahoma, Arial;
	color: #000; 
	font: bold;
	text-decoration:underline;
}

.Link:hover{
   color : #B30B00;
	font: bold;
	text-decoration:underline;
}

#content {
	width: 900px;
	margin: 0 auto;
}

#header{
	width: 600px;
	height: 86px;
	background: url("../img/top.jpg") no-repeat top;
}

#headerEng{
	width: 600px;
	height: 86px;
	background: url("../img/topEng.jpg") no-repeat top;
}

#contentHome{
	width: 600px;
	background-color: Black;	
}

#contentAllBig{
	width: 600px;
	height: 900px;
	background-color: Black;	
}

#contentAllMedium{
	width: 600px;
	height: 820px;
	background-color: Black;	
}









#contentAllSmall{
	width: 900px;
	height: 700px;
	background-color: Black;
	margin-top:0;
}










.bold{
   font-size: 12px;
   font-weight: bolder; 
}

#testoGioco{
		padding: 32px 40px 0 40px;	
}

#testoCaratt{
		padding: 0px 40px 0 40px;	
}

.images{
	text-align: center;
	padding: 15px 0px 15px 0px;	
}

.imgArmi{
	text-align: center;
}

#BodyHome{
      background: url("../img/img_home.jpg") no-repeat top;
		width: 600px;
		height: 450px;
		padding: 10px 0px 10px 3px;
}

.titGioco{
		background: url("../img/tit-gioco.GIF") no-repeat top;
		width: 343px;
		height: 48px;
}

.titGiocoEng{
		background: url("../img/tit-game.GIF") no-repeat top;
		width: 360px;
		height: 48px;
}

#BodyGioco{
		background: url("../img/sfondo-gioco.jpg") no-repeat top;	
		width: 600px;
		height: 571px;
}

#BodyDown{
		background: url("../img/sfondo-down.jpg") no-repeat top;	
		width: 600px;
		height: 600px;
}

.titCaratt{
		background: url("../img/tit-caratt.GIF") no-repeat top;
		width: 410px;
		height: 48px;
}

.titCarattEng{
		background: url("../img/tit-features.GIF") no-repeat top;
		width: 305px;
		height: 48px;
}

#menuCaratt{
		background: url("../img/menu-caratt.jpg") no-repeat top;	
		width: 600px;
		height: 51px;
}

#menuCarattEng{
		background: url("../img/menu-caratt-eng.jpg") no-repeat top;	
		width: 600px;
		height: 51px;
}

#BodyCarattBig{
		background: url("../img/sfondo-caratt-big.jpg") no-repeat top;	
		width: 600px;
		height: 800px;
}

#BodyCarattMedium{
		background: url("../img/sfondo-caratt-medium.jpg") no-repeat top;	
		width: 600px;
		height: 720px;
}

#BodyCarattSmall{
		background: url("../img/sfondo-caratt-small.jpg") no-repeat top;	
		width: 600px;
		height: 550px;
}

.titMulty{
		background: url("../img/tit-multy.GIF") no-repeat top;
		width: 320px;
		height: 48px;
}

.titArmi{
		background: url("../img/tit-armi.GIF") no-repeat top;
		width: 300px;
		height: 48px;
}

.titArmiEng{
		background: url("../img/tit-weapons.GIF") no-repeat top;
		width: 360px;
		height: 48px;
}

.titVeicoli{
		background: url("../img/tit-veicoli.GIF") no-repeat top;
		width: 330px;
		height: 48px;
}

.titVeicoliEng{
		background: url("../img/tit-vehicles.GIF") no-repeat top;
		width: 360px;
		height: 48px;
}

.titAmb{
		background: url("../img/tit-amb.GIF") no-repeat top;
		width: 360px;
		height: 48px;
}

.titAmbEng{
		background: url("../img/tit-enviro.GIF") no-repeat top;
		width: 360px;
		height: 48px;
}

#BodyScreen{
		background: url("../img/sfondo-screen.jpg") no-repeat top;	
		width: 600px;
		height: 750px;
}

.titScreen{
		background: url("../img/tit-screen.GIF") no-repeat top;
		width: 360px;
		height: 48px;
}

.titDown{
		background: url("../img/tit-down.GIF") no-repeat top;
		width: 310px;
		height: 48px;
}

.titPress{
		background: url("../img/tit-press.GIF") no-repeat top;
		width: 320px;
		height: 48px;
}

.titScreen{
		background: url("../img/tit-screen.GIF") no-repeat top;
		width: 360px;
		height: 48px;
}

#footer{
	width: 600px;
	height: 120px;
	background: url("../img/down.jpg") no-repeat top;
}
* html #footer{
	width: 600px;
	height: 120px;
	
}

#footerEng{
	width: 600px;
	height: 120px;
	background: url("../img/down_eng.jpg") no-repeat top;
}
* html #footerEng{
	width: 600px;
	height: 120px;
	
}

#tabARMI{
   width: 512px;
	margin: 0 auto;
}

#tabArmiSx{
   width: 240px;
	float: left;

}

#tabArmiDx{
   width: 272px;
   float: right;
}

#tabVeicoliSx{
   width: 230px;
	float: left;
	text-align: center;
}

#tabVeicoliDx{
   width: 282px;
	float: right;
	vertical-align: middle;
}

#tabDownSx{
   width: 291px;
	float: left;
	text-align: right;
}

#tabDownDx{
   width: 211px;
	float: right;
	vertical-align: middle;
}

.tabArmiDown{
		background: url("../img/spacer.GIF") no-repeat top;
		width: 511px;
		height: 18px;
	    margin: 0 auto;	
		
}

#tabPRESS{
   width: 512px;
   padding: 40px 0px 15px 0px;
   margin: 0 auto;
}

.logoGamesurf{
	width: 150px;
	height: 34px;
	float: right;
	fil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(enabled=true, sizingMethod=scale src='../img/logoGamesurf.png');
}

html > body .logoGamesurf {
	background: url("../img/logoGamesurf.png") no-repeat top left;
}
	

#down{
   background: url("../img/down.GIF") no-repeat top;
	width: 760px;
	height: 50px;
	margin: 0 auto;
}

* html #down{
	width: 760px;
	height: 50px;
}
